Output d0cc3ed6fc32cba225ba8df8b0c67c9d2419b613784d90bca202bbaa921c965d:2

value
628500
script pubkey
OP_0 OP_PUSHBYTES_20 82a51665d0ffa6af2669fb1ed40908199dafb0b3
address
bc1qs2j3vewsl7n27fnflv0dgzggrxw6lv9nus2uq0
transaction
d0cc3ed6fc32cba225ba8df8b0c67c9d2419b613784d90bca202bbaa921c965d
spent
true